Why AI in HVAC Matters Right Now
AI in HVAC matters because HVAC has always run on reaction. Something breaks, a customer calls, a truck rolls. That model still works โ until the summer heat wave hits and every unit in a five-mile radius fails at once. AI changes the timing. Instead of finding out a compressor died, you find out it’s drawing more current than normal three weeks before it quits.
For hvac ai agent tools handling calls, the shift is just as sharp. A missed call after hours used to mean a lost job. Now an ai for hvac businesses setup can answer, book the visit, and text a confirmation, all before the caller hangs up.
None of this replaces technicians. It removes the parts of the job that don’t need a human โ data entry, first-pass triage, appointment reminders โ so the people on your team spend their day doing skilled work instead of admin. This is the real shift behind AI in HVAC: less guessing, more planned work.
What This Looks Like for Dallas, TX Contractors
Dallas summers push commercial rooftop units and residential systems past their design limits for weeks at a time. That kind of sustained load is exactly where automated hvac monitoring earns its cost. A system that tracks refrigerant pressure and compressor cycles can flag a struggling unit in June, long before it fails during a 105-degree stretch in August.
Dispatch is the other pressure point. Dallas-Fort Worth’s sheer size means drive time eats technician hours. AI-based routing groups service calls by zone instead of by call order, cutting windshield time between jobs.

Four Places AI Actually Earns Its Keep in HVAC
1. Predictive maintenance
Sensors track vibration, current draw, and temperature differentials. When a reading drifts from normal, the system flags it, well before the part fails outright.
2. Ai in building automation
Building-wide systems learn occupancy patterns and adjust heating and cooling zone by zone, instead of running one schedule for an entire property.
3. Automated call handling and dispatch
An hvac ai agent answers, qualifies the job, and books it on the calendar, cutting the gap between a customer calling and a technician showing up.
4. Quoting and follow-up
AI drafts estimates from photos or notes and automatically follows up on quotes that have gone quiet, work that otherwise falls through the cracks.
AI-Enabled HVAC vs. Traditional HVAC Operations
| Function | Traditional Approach | AI-Enabled Approach |
|---|---|---|
| Maintenance | Fixed schedule, react to breakdowns | Sensor-based, flags issues weeks early |
| After-hours calls | Voicemail, callback next business day | AI answers and books the visit instantly |
| Energy management | One thermostat schedule for the building | Zone-level adjustment based on real use |
| Dispatch routing | Manual, first-come-first-served | Zone-grouped, minimizes drive time |

How to Start Using AI in HVAC Operations
Pick one bottleneck
Missed calls, slow quoting, or unplanned breakdowns. Solve one before touching another.
Connect it to what you already use
A tool that plugs into your current scheduling and CRM software gets adopted. A separate app usually doesn’t.
Run it alongside your current process for 30 days
Compare booked jobs, response time, and technician hours before switching over fully.
Add the next use case only once the first one is running clean
Layer in predictive maintenance or quoting automation once call handling is solid.

Common Mistakes Companies Make With AI in HVAC
- Buying a full AI platform before proving one use case works.
- Letting the AI agent operate without a clear handoff to a human for edge cases.
- Skipping technician buy-in, so the team quietly ignores the new tool.
- Treating ai in hvac industry adoption as a one-time project instead of an ongoing tune-up.
- Never checking the data the AI is trained on, which leads to bad maintenance alerts.
